The Psychological Toll of Work Insecurity

When organizations carry out layoffs, they build ripple results that stretch much further than individuals that get rid of their Employment. Psychological well being gurus who handle federal employees describe purchasers dealing with "a weather of wrenching fear" and "complete anxiety and demoralization." This ambiance of uncertainty affects equally terminated workforce and those who stay.

For individuals who eliminate their jobs, layoffs usually bring about a profound identification crisis. Perform supplies not simply money security and also reason, framework, and social connections. When they are all of a sudden eliminated, people might encounter a range of psychological responses like shock, anger, grief, nervousness, and despair. The unexpected disruption to everyday routines and Expert id can cause a way of disorientation and loss of self-truly worth.

Meanwhile, surviving workforce experience their own personal list of problems. The phenomenon referred to as "survivor's guilt" can manifest along with increased workloads, dread of long term cuts, and diminished belief in Management. As famous by industry experts, "the way in which terminations are completed will undermine the effectiveness and productiveness of personnel remaining behind." This produces a poisonous cycle the place lessened morale leads to decreased productivity, probably triggering even more layoffs.

The Federal Workforce Scenario Examine

New gatherings during the federal government give a stark illustration of those dynamics. As outlined by facts from world wide outplacement organization Challenger, Gray & Xmas, layoffs in the public sector elevated by greater than forty,000 % in early 2025 when compared with precisely the same period in 2024, with governing administration cuts accounting for 62,530 personnel in just the first two months with the year.

The human Price tag of these data is devastating. Federal staff report severe signs or symptoms which includes significant fat reduction, sleeplessness, tension complications, and suicidal ideation. These extreme reactions highlight how organizational alterations, when improperly managed, can produce traumatic encounters for workers.

Health care organizations have been notably really hard strike. The Section of Health and Human Providers announced programs to downsize to 62,000 positions, losing almost a quarter of its staff via layoffs and early retirement provides. This sort of dramatic restructuring not only has an effect on staff' mental well being but also has potential ramifications for general public overall health infrastructure.

Supporting Worker Psychological Overall health In the course of Organizational Alter

Corporations have equally moral and functional factors to deal with the mental wellbeing implications of layoffs. Psychologically supportive methods to workforce reductions can mitigate hurt and maintain organizational working.

For Businesses Implementing Layoffs:

Transparent Conversation: Provide trustworthy, clear, and timely information regarding organizational changes to scale back uncertainty and rumors.
Dignified System: Treat departing personnel with regard, furnishing sufficient recognize, crystal clear explanations, and comprehensive severance offers when feasible.
Help Companies: Present usage of mental overall health methods, job counseling, and outplacement expert services that will help influenced staff members transition.
Interest to Survivors: Address the requires of remaining workforce by reassurance, acceptable workload adjustments, and ongoing entry to psychological overall health help.
For Community and Govt Sources:

Support units over and above the place of work are equally vital. Companies such as National Alliance on Psychological Health issues have acknowledged this have to have, holding workshops specially to assist guidance the psychological well being of men and women influenced by layoffs. Such initiatives give very important sources for anyone navigating the psychological impression of job loss.
